What are the benefits and challenges of co-creating with students? 

Ken Zolot will share his experience teaching 2.177 Designing Virtual Worlds, where AR/VR projects, co-creation, and interactions with experts all come together to support student learning. 

Ken is a Senior Lecturer in Brain and Cognitive Sciences & Mechanical Engineering at MIT, Professor of Creative Entrepreneurship at The Berklee College of Music, and Founder of the Innovation Teams Initiative at MIT Deshpande Center for Technological Innovation.
